How to create progress doughnut chart from pivot table
Kena create helper column (1-x%) sebab nanti doughnut chart tu ada 2 axis
- Select 'create doughnut chart' tanpa highlight apa-apa values dulu
- Then right click - Add value. Dalam series, taip 1 (no of occurence) x 20 kali
- Kalo nak adjust doughnut jadi doughnut gebu atau kurus = Format Data series - Doughnut hole size
- Tukar kaler yang bermacam-macam tu to solid fill, then biru (nanti sume seragam jadi kaler biru)
*dalam video, dia copy the chart sekarang untuk create lagi 2 chart yang sama
Create another doughnut dalam chart tu (nanti akan jadi secondary axis). Bila add value, masukkan data % daripada table, in my case achievement % against budget.
- Chart 2 tu ada keliling kat luar chart 1, bila tukar ke secondary axis, nanti dia cover chart 1 (chart 1 tak nampak)
- Now kena modify chart 2 (yg secondary axis tu) untuk reveal chart 1
- Highlight data point (pecahan doughnut yang kita nak format), select No Fill
- Select the other data point (balance budget), yang ni select fill kaler Putih. Then make it transparent
So doughnut chart dah siap
Nak bagi cantik nanti, masukkan label kat tengah doughnut tu. Jangan lupa masukkan slicer

Excel_Pivot Tables
To improve my skills, I would like to write what I've learned about Pivot Table
- We can add column to calculate what we want = Pivot Table Tools - Analyze - Field, Items & Sets
- We can change the font, create charts from pivot table
- Slicers are visualizing what we have selected
- Explore the 4th quadrant of pivot table. Boleh buat macam-macam sebenarnya
- Use doughnut chart to visualize utilization of budget
- Achievement is 1+% progress. Variance is the % progress
